Post by Rene on Feb 7, 2005 20:46:26 GMT -5
Barbara..
Sorry I didn't know if you want to say it or what it means? any way inteeney oyounak (if you are saying it to a male) inteeney oyounich (if you are saying it to a female) the rest is the same
